Congressional Summary of S 5338

Healthy Climate and Family Security Act of 2022

This bill addresses the reduction of greenhouse gas emissions by establishing a program that caps the emissions of carbon dioxide and auctions carbon permits to producers or importers of crude oil, domestic or foreign coal operations, or certain natural gas entities. The bill also establishes the Healthy Climate Trust Fund for the proceeds of the auctions to be distributed as dividend payments to U.S. individuals.

Current Status of Bill S 5338

Bill S 5338 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since December 21, 2022. Bill S 5338 was introduced during Congress 117 and was introduced to the Senate on December 21, 2022.  Bill S 5338's most recent activity was Read twice and referred to the Committee on Finance. as of December 21, 2022
